Ok, you can try any of these possibilities. First, try using the cheat code knoppix alsa when first booting up the cd. It seems to work better than OSS for the integrated sound devices.
Second, try flite. I use this instead of the larger, slower, more unwieldy festival. It seems to provide good quality speech for me even at the fast rates at which I tend to use my voice synthesizer. If this doesn't work, you might want to try either the installable dectalk synthesizer which has been mentioned several times on this list, or an external synthesizer.
